Overview
The LP5907UVE-4.5/NOPB is a low-noise, low-quiescent current Linear Voltage Regulator (LDO) produced by Texas Instruments. This device is designed to meet the stringent requirements of RF and analog circuits, offering class-leading noise performance, high power-supply rejection ratio (PSRR), and low line or load transient response figures. The LP5907 can supply up to 250mA of output current and is available with fixed output voltages ranging from 1.2V to 4.5V in 25mV steps. This specific model, LP5907UVE-4.5/NOPB, provides a regulated output voltage of 4.5V.

Key Features
- Low-noise operation with output voltage noise less than 6.5 μVRMS.
- High power-supply rejection ratio (PSRR) of 82 dB at 1 kHz.
- Very low quiescent current of 12 μA when enabled.
- Low dropout voltage of 120 mV (typical).
- Stable operation with 1-μF ceramic input and output capacitors; no noise bypass capacitor required.
- Remote output capacitor placement capability.
- Thermal-overload and short-circuit protection.
- Operating junction temperature range of -40°C to 125°C.
- Available in various packages including DSBGA, SOT-23, and X2SON.

- What types of capacitors are recommended for use with the LP5907?
X7R capacitors are recommended, but X5R, Y5V, and Z5U capacitors can also be used with proper consideration of the application and conditions.
